How do you solve relative error?

How do you solve relative error? To calculate relative error, subtract the measured value by the real value and then divide the absolute of that number by the real value to get the relative error. Which represents the size of a population?

Which represents the size of a population? Population size is the number of individuals in a population. For example, a population ofinsects might consist of 100 individual insects, or many more. What is bead seating pressure mean on a tire?

What is bead seating pressure mean on a tire? Excessive bead seating pressure (in excess of 40 psi) places extreme stresses on the tire beads that are forced onto the rim flange in a distorted manner.
